Overview

CVE-2017-8174 is a high-severity vulnerability affecting huawei secospace_usg6300_firmware. It was published on November 22, 2017 and has a CVSS 3.0 base score of 7.5 (HIGH).

This vulnerability has a CVSS 3.0 base score of 7.5, rated HIGH. It can be exploited remotely over the network. No authentication or special privileges are required for exploitation.

Technical Description

Huawei USG6300 V100R001C30SPC300 and USG6600 with software of V100R001C30SPC500,V100R001C30SPC600,V100R001C30SPC700,V100R001C30SPC800 have a weak algorithm vulnerability. Attackers may exploit the weak algorithm vulnerability to crack the cipher text and cause confidential information leaks on the transmission links.
